Beyond Grated Cheese : Unique Functions for a Microplane
Most people think of a microplane solely for grating parmesan cheese, but this handy tool offers so much more! Discover its full potential with these surprising ideas. A microplane isn't just for hard rinds; it’s fantastic for zesting citrus fruits – lemons, limes, and oranges add a burst of flavor to anything. Furthermore , use it to finely chop fresh ginger or garlic; the resulting paste distributes evenly throughout your dishes. Think outside the box! You can even create tiny pieces from chocolate for toppings. Here's a quick look:
- Zest citrus rinds
- Mince fresh ginger or garlic
- Make chocolate shavings
- Reduce dried spices like nutmeg or cinnamon
With a little imagination, your microplane will become an indispensable addition to your cooking tools .
Why Your Grater Matters: Types and Selection
Your kitchen grater might seem like a small tool, but it's surprisingly important for achieving desired results in the food prep area . Different types of graters offer unique textures and cuts, impacting everything from the presentation to the seasoning of your dishes. You’ll find flat-top graters for coarsely grated cheese or vegetables; microplane graters are superb for zesting citrus and grating hard cheeses into a fine crumble; rotary graters provide practicality for larger quantities, while wavy graters create interesting ribbons. When selecting a grater, consider what you’ll primarily be processing; stainless steel is typically durable , but ceramic options are also available and won't combine with acidic foods.

The Study Of Shredding: Surface Change
The fascinating process of grating, often taken for granted, is actually a clever application of tribology and material science. Basically, it involves the frictional removal of thin slices or particles from a larger piece of food – typically hard produce like cheese, vegetables, or chocolate. The sharp edges on the grater’s surface act as tiny blades, shearing away material through a combination of adhesion and mechanical failure. This process is influenced by several factors: the density of the food being grated; the angle and shape of the grate blades; and even the force applied during grating. At a microscopic level, the sharp points create stress concentrations that exceed the material's tensile strength, leading to brittle fracture – a controlled form of damage. Different grater designs offer differing textures; coarse graters produce larger, chunkier pieces, while fine ones yield powdery or finely minced results, changing the overall culinary experience.
- Elements influencing grating:
- Food firmness
- Grate edges shape and angle
- Applied pressure
In conclusion, grating is a remarkable example of how simple physics can transform the texture and properties of food, opening up new avenues for flavor delivery and culinary creativity.
